Ok, I will try and not ramble.  I just want to pretend as if I'm the buyer looking for the information to help me best make a decision on the purchase price.  I purchased this truck because it was rust free other than a spot behind the rear passenger wheel that is minor and very common on these trucks.  This truck came from Arkansas for it's entire life until 2012. The frame is not pitted and the floor and all other body parts are rust free.  This is an exceptional find in the midwest!  It has a very sound 350 with  a mild cam and a 4 barrel carb.  The engine is responsive and will chirp the tires when shifting from 1st to 2nd because of the shift kit in the th350 transmission.  The brakes work great.  The truck starts and runs like it should.  The exhaust doesn't leak even with headers.  The exhaust tips are ugly, other than that the dual exhaust is good.  The rear end is quiet.  I believe it has 3:08 gears which would be good for mileage.  I don't have a clue what it gets for mileage.  The pictures tell the rest of the picture.  
This truck was going to be a street rod project.  I am including with the sale of this truck some parts that cost me over $1,000 dollars to purchase.  I have a lowering kit that includes the drop spindles for the front, the rear lowering shocks, and the new spring perches for the axle flip.  This would drop the truck about 6" with a coil cut in the front springs.  Nothing else would need to be purchased to finish this job. The front shocks are like new and are not  changed when lowering with the lowering spindles.  I am also including a 2" cowl hood!!  This hood was over $400 and is painted black.  I also am including a complete $250 full set of window felt and door seals, weather stripping etc.  I also purchased some very nice seats from a 92 chevy that fit really well in this square body truck.  The truck has brand new Goodyear Eagle ST tires with the nubs still on them!  I am also including two spares with good rally wheels.
I am going to miss this truck and will kick myself when I go to try and replace it someday.  It is really hard to find a rust free truck like this in the midwest.  I bought a new Jeep and don't have space for both this and the Jeep.
This truck is ready to drive wherever you want, or start stripping it down and get ready for paint or your street rod drag truck project.  It is a great candidate for whatever you are looking to do.  The frame and underside is in such great condition, it will be easy to work on or modify.
I also have but am not including, a fully built Dana 44 posi rear end that is set up for this truck.  It is ready to bolt right in.  It came out of another 82 short box that was run down the local track a couple passes, and then was swapped out for a daily driver rear end.  I would sell this for the right price and help you load it up in the truck when you pick this up.  I also have a th400 tranny that is good that I would part with.  I also have for the right offer, a very solid 406 sbc and a four core radiator.  The 406 has a .480 Isky cam with solid lifters.  It has some head work done to it and comes with new intake, carb, headers, and valve covers.  Let me know if you areinterested in any of these.  Maybe we can work out a deal.  Maybe not.

GM Canada recalls 159,240 GMC and Chevy trucks for faulty defroster circuit

Fri, Jul 12 2019

General Motors is recalling more than 159,000 2014-2019 Chevrolet Silverado and GMC Sierra pickup trucks in Canada due to a potential fire risk. GM says the rear defroster circuit could overheat on trucks optioned with the power-sliding rear window. Thus far, there is no word on the recall's relation to U.S. vehicles. The recall, found by Automotive News, was posted to Transport Canada on June 28, 2019 with manufacturer recall No. N192220470. Included in the 159,240 vehicles are the 2014-2018 Silverado 1500, the 2015-2019 Silverado HD, the 2014-2018 Silverado LD, the 2014-2018 Sierra 1500, the 2015-2019 Sierra HD, and the 2014-2018 Sierra LD. The notice says the rear defroster circuit, specifically on trucks with the power-sliding rear window, could overheat. Because of its placement, this excess heat could cause melting, smoking, or possibly fire, in the worst case scenario. As of now, there is no official word when GM will initiate the recall and there is no official fix detailed just yet. GM suggests that owners, who will be notified by mail if their vehicles are affected, take their trucks to a dealer to remove the rear window defroster fuse as a stop-gap.  Automotive News contacted GM to find out if the problem is also found in trucks sold in the United States, but no definitive statement was made, as the investigation is reportedly ongoing. We will update this space if American vehicles are found to be included in the problem.

GM to make most cars LTE hotspots for 2015

Mon, 25 Feb 2013

General Motors isn't the first automaker to deliver in-car Internet access, but a proposed plan announced today could make the technology more widespread than any of its competitors have offered. By the 2015 model year, most Chevrolet, Buick, Cadillac and GMC products in the US and Canada will offer 4G LTE mobile broadband access. Initially, GM will just be pairing with AT&T to deliver this service, but additional carriers will be revealed in the future.
Current in-car Wi-Fi hot spots are limited to 3G, but GM says that 4G LTE is 10 times faster than 3G service and will allow for full Internet access, including streaming video for entertainment as well as services like real-time traffic updates and navigation driving directions. There is also no need for a paired smartphone with this new system, which should make it easier to use, and GM and AT&T will also be working together to develop new apps for customers.
Buyers can expect to start seeing 4G LTE in their cars starting next year, and GM is already planning to expand the service to other global markets as well. All of the information from GM's announcement is posted in a press release below.

Here are a few of our automotive guilty pleasures

Tue, Jun 23 2020

It goes without saying, but I'll say it anyway. The world is full of cars, and just about as many of them are bad as are good. It's pretty easy to pick which fall into each category after giving them a thorough walkaround and, more important, driving them. But every once in a while, an automobile straddles the line somehow between good and bad — it may be hideously overpriced and therefore a marketplace failure, it may be stupid quick in a straight line but handles like a drunken noodle, or it may have an interior that looks like it was made of a mess of injection-molded Legos. Heck, maybe all three. Yet there's something special about some bad cars that actually makes them likable. The idea for this list came to me while I was browsing classified ads for cars within a few hundred miles of my house. I ran across a few oddballs and shared them with the rest of the team in our online chat room. It turns out several of us have a few automotive guilty pleasures that we're willing to admit to. We'll call a few of 'em out here. Feel free to share some of your own in the comments below. Dodge Neon SRT4 and Caliber SRT4: The Neon was a passably good and plucky little city car when it debuted for the 1995 model year. The Caliber, which replaced the aging Neon and sought to replace its friendly marketing campaign with something more sinister, was panned from the very outset for its cheap interior furnishings, but at least offered some decent utility with its hatchback shape. What the two little front-wheel-drive Dodge models have in common are their rip-roarin' SRT variants, each powered by turbocharged 2.4-liter four-cylinder engines. Known for their propensity to light up their front tires under hard acceleration, the duo were legitimately quick and fun to drive with a fantastic turbo whoosh that called to mind the early days of turbo technology. — Consumer Editor Jeremy Korzeniewski  Chevrolet HHR SS: Chevy's HHR SS came out early in my automotive journalism career, and I have fond memories of the press launch (and having dinner with Bob Lutz) that included plenty of tire-smoking hard launches and demonstrations of the manual transmission's no-lift shift feature. The 260-horsepower turbocharged four-cylinder was and still is a spunky little engine that makes the retro-inspired HHR a fun little hot rod that works quite well as a fun little daily driver.
